About 10-[3-[4-[2,6-di(phenanthren-9-yl)pyrimidin-4-yl]phenyl]phenyl]-6-phenylphenanthridine

10-[3-[4-[2,6-di(phenanthren-9-yl)pyrimidin-4-yl]phenyl]phenyl]-6-phenylphenanthridine (PubChem CID 146548146) has the molecular formula C63H39N3 and a molecular weight of 838.03 g/mol. Its IUPAC name is 10-[3-[4-[2,6-di(phenanthren-9-yl)pyrimidin-4-yl]phenyl]phenyl]-6-phenylphenanthridine.
